While I was there I went up to Norman’s Ridge, which is behind my parents’ house. This is one of my favorite places on earth. The view is spectacular. Photographs or words don’t do it justice. It’s one of the only places in the Adirondacks that one can get a 360° view (the photo above is only the eastern view) without climbing a mountain. The best time to go up there is at night. There isn’t any light pollution so you can see the stars very clearly — you feel like you’re in the sky. It’s amazing.

The photograph above is my first attempt at creating a panorama. I took six photographs and merged them in Photoshop. It’s not the greatest but I learned a few things and I’ll definitely be doing more of these.
